We are very excited to be doing our very first Princess cruise. (Platinum on RCCL). Departing on the Ruby on 6/9/11 for the Med. Trip of a lifetime...we are now arranging our excursions, and will be doing them privately.

 

How does Princess handle the disembarking at ports? Looks like we arrive at 7 AM on many, and would like to get going asap to have a full day on this wonderful itinerary.....

When the ship has been cleared, the staff makes an announcement. Many times the early birds form a line at the stairs, but it is gone relatively quickly if tendering is not involved. We have learned to just wait about 10 minutes after the anouncment and stroll right off. If you are setting up private tours, I would suggest setting the time for an hour after docking time, just to allow for delays.
